Transaction 95f515da5ee371e557d80f6bb309769762937ff661dc3a9a33d6541b2edbb674

3 Input
2 Outputs
  • 95f515da5ee371e557d80f6bb309769762937ff661dc3a9a33d6541b2edbb674:0
  • value  62010000
    address  1EvZ3mz9XsUdjsA4W4Zxs7QxKean2iQkf2
  • 95f515da5ee371e557d80f6bb309769762937ff661dc3a9a33d6541b2edbb674:1
  • value  1003717
    address  33cCWMkfGPQgw3XVjYiMWcd1CdVJbDJhvR